This week we are in conversation with Ian Dunn, Deputy Vice Chancellor at The University of Coventry. This was one of my favourite recordings made at Bett this year. Not only will you hear from one of the most progressive and arguably well-resourced Universities about being equally online and offline, you’ll also hear how they are focusing on student services and needs, sometimes with the use of technologies.
